Food was disappointing. They took all the ethnicity out of the food to appease the locals. Tagines were too sweet with no spice. Eggplant entree was excellent though with good depth of flavor and heat.

Had the chickpea and vegetable tajine, they were out of the zaalouk despite ordering close to when they opened. Menu said the tajine was in a tomato sauce and there was zero tomato in it. Menu lists items as vegan that aren't (yogurt is not vegan believe it or not). Rice was good. Food wasn't bad, just bland and simple.
